Description
Tracey(?) Brown, a 22-year-old single mother from Hackney who has been out of work for over a year, on the Labour Party Welfare for Work proposals which would force the unemployed under 25 to accept work or opt for training. She would agree to go on a course if she were paid to do so, but doesn’t see why those who do not wish to train should receive a cut in benefits. Male interviewer not identified.
